ANAPHYLAXIS AND OTHER ACUTE REACTIONS FOLLOWING VACCINATION: …
Web Anaphylaxis is a serious, potentially life-threatening allergic reaction to foreign antigens; it has been proven to be causally associated with vaccines with an estimated frequency of 1.3 episodes per million doses of vaccine administered. Anaphylaxis is preventable in many cases and treatable in all.
